Sileästä is the elative singular form of the Finnish adjective sileä, which means smooth, even, or sleek. In Finnish, adjectives decline to agree with the noun they modify, and the elative case is used to express origin, source, or direction from which something comes. Therefore, sileästä describes a noun that is described as coming from or being characterized by smoothness.
